2008.04.02 EEMC SMD shapes: data-driven (eta, gamma-jet) vs Monte Carlo (single gamma, gamma-jet)
Ilya Selyuzhenkov April 02, 2008
Some observations:
- SMD data-driven shapes from eta-meson and gamma-jet studies
are in a good agreement for different preshower conditions
(compage Fig.1 green circles/triangles in upper-left/bottom-right plots)
- single gamma MC shapes show preshower dependance,
but they are still narrower compared to the data shapes
(compare Fig.1 green circles vs blue open squares)
- MC shapes for gamma-jet and single gamma are consistent (Fig.1, bottom right plot)
